Aviation Instructor/Program Coordinator

Louisiana State UniversityAlexandria, VA

About The Position

Purpose: To serve as an instructor and program coordinator in the Aviation Program

Requirements

  • Master's degree in Aviation or Bachelor's degree in Aviation with at least 15 years of instructor experience (CFI, CFII, MEI) with a reputable flight school.
  • Strong communication skills.
  • Ability to motivate and engage with students.
  • Self-motivated, cooperative, flexible, creative.

Responsibilities

  • Teach 12 hours of aviation courses, including ground courses, at both lower andupper levels.
  • Assist in academic advising of aviation students and monitoring their progress towards meeting both degree requirements and FAA certification requirements.
  • Assist in monitoring effectiveness of aviation curriculum and associated courses and contribute ideas for improvement as needed.
  • Contribute to development and implementation of initiatives to recruit new students.
  • Contribute to efforts to establish strong relationships with other aviation-related organizations, companies, and school operating in the region.
  • Serve on university committees as needed.
  • Provide service to community as needed.
